This article will give you five great tips for how to go about maximizing the space you have. Tip #1 – Maximize your storage space with a small vanity that has a cabinet underneath. You’ll be able to store your cleaning products, extra soap, bathroom tissue, and towels if you organize it well. There are vanities where you can add a 2nd shelf that fits around the plumbing and will give you even more storage space. Tip #2 – Put a large mirror in your bathroom. Home improvement stores carry all sizes at reasonable prices. The larger mirror will give the optical illusion that there’s more space in the room than there really is, so it your bathroom will feel more spacious and open. Tip #3 – Buy a corner vanity. You can find a lot of cute vanities that will tuck into the corner of your bathroom. This is a great way to utilize unused corner space and will help open up actual floor space. Tip #4 – Paint your walls with light colors or hang light-colored wallpaper. Light colors always make a room seem larger than darker colors do. The light walls will also give your room a much brighter look, so it won’t seem so much like you’re going into a cave. Buy a vanity to match the walls or an unfinished one that you can paint to match. Tip #5 – Buy a pedestal sink, and it will increase your floor space. If you already have adequate storage, you may prefer to buy a pedestal sink just for the fact that it will take up less space. Most of them can also be used in a corner to take even less room.
When you have a small bathroom it’s critical that you make the most of every bit of available space. Take accurate measurements before going out to by your small vanity, and check out the plumbing situation so that you’ll know what will and won’t work for you.
